Key Facts
- Gangnam Station is located in Gangnam District[3].
- Gangnam Station is in the country of South Korea[4].
- Gangnam Station's transport network is recorded as Seoul Metropolitan Subway[5].

- Gangnam Station's connecting line is recorded as Seoul Subway Line 2[12].
- Gangnam Station's connecting line is recorded as Shinbundang Line[13].
- Gangnam Station's owned by is recorded as Seoul[14].
- Gangnam Station's owned by is recorded as Government of South Korea[15].
- Gangnam Station's operator is recorded as Seoul Metro[16].
- Gangnam Station's operator is recorded as Neo Trans[17].
- Gangnam Station's operator is recorded as Shinbundang Railroad Company[18].
- Gangnam Station's adjacent station is recorded as Yangjae Station[19].
- Gangnam Station's adjacent station is recorded as Sinnonhyeon Station[20].
- Gangnam Station's adjacent station is recorded as Yeoksam Station[21].
- Gangnam Station's adjacent station is recorded as Seoul National University of Education Station[22].
- Gangnam Station's station code is recorded as 222[23].
- Gangnam Station's station code is recorded as D07[24].
